Why does Coinbase have a limit on sending ETH?

What is the reason behind Coinbase implementing a limit on sending ETH?

- Jorge M. G.May 27, 2024 · 2 years agoCoinbase has implemented a limit on sending ETH to ensure the security and stability of their platform. By setting a limit, they can prevent potential risks such as hacking attempts or fraudulent activities. This limit helps protect both Coinbase and its users from potential losses and ensures a safer trading environment.
- Renz AquinoJul 21, 2022 · 4 years agoThe limit on sending ETH by Coinbase is a precautionary measure to comply with regulatory requirements. As a regulated exchange, Coinbase needs to adhere to certain guidelines and regulations to prevent money laundering and other illegal activities. By implementing a limit, Coinbase can monitor and track transactions more effectively, ensuring compliance with regulatory standards.
